Tamil Nadu Cabinet Reshuffle On The Horizon? CM Stalin Drops Hints Before US Trip

Stalin's statement comes just a few days after he downplayed reports on the reported cabinet reshuffle in Tamil Nadu.

Tamil Nadu Chief Minister MK Stalin departed for the United States for a 17-day trip on Tuesday. The trip aimed at attracting investments to the state marks his fourth international trip since taking office in 2021. His itinerary includes visits to San Francisco and Chicago, where he is scheduled to meet with representatives from multinational corporations, including companies already invested in Tamil Nadu. 

Ahead of his flight, Stalin hinted at a possible cabinet reshuffle upon his return from his trip. The hint came just a few days after Stalin downplayed reports on the reported cabinet reshuffle. While addressing reporters after inaugurating 24x7 control centre of the state disaster relief department in Chennai, Stalin was asked about the possible cabinet reshuffle in the state. However, Stalin said that such an information did not reach him. 

Cabinet Reshuffle In Tamil Nadu?

Before boarding his flight, Stalin addressed the media at the airport, discussing his government’s efforts to bring in fresh investments. When questioned about potential changes in the state's council of ministers after his return on September 14, Stalin cryptically remarked, as per PTI, "Change is the only constant. Wait and see." This statement has fueled speculation about the possibility of a cabinet reshuffle, with reports suggesting that three ministers, including a senior member, could be dropped.

There is also widespread anticipation that Stalin's son, Udhayanidhi Stalin, who currently serves as a minister, might be promoted to the role of Deputy Chief Minister. The party's ranks have been vocal about their desire to see Udhayanidhi elevated to a higher position within the cabinet.

Earlier expectations pointed to a reshuffle before Stalin’s US trip, but with his departure, the focus now shifts to potential changes upon his return. The trip, spanning 17 days, is part of the state's ongoing efforts to boost economic ties and secure new investments.
